There’s a reason Lincoln, Nebraska, holds a special place in so many people’s hearts. It’s a city that somehow seamlessly melds urbane sophistication with Midwestern charm. As the state capital of Nebraska, it carries a lot of rich cultural heritage in it, besides having a very lively arts scene and warm hospitality. Visitors can walk through the historic Haymarket District, view the magnificent Nebraska State Capitol, or take a beautiful walk around the campus of the University of Nebraska–Lincoln, which is lined with lovely gardens and museums.

How Much Does a Private Jet Cost from Miami to Lincoln

The estimated cost of a private jet from Miami to Lincoln (one-way) is as follows:

  1. Piston N/A;
  2. Turboprop N/A;
  3. Light jet: $17,500;
  4. Midsize jet: $23,300;
  5. Super midsize jet: $28,400;
  6. Heavy jet: $38,800;
  7. Ultra long-range jet: $39,400.

Popular Private Jets for Charter Flights from Miami to Lincoln

Private charter travel from Miami to Lincoln typically utilizes midsize, super midsize, and heavy jets.

Midsize Jets

If you want a comfortable way to fly mid-range flights, a midsize jet will treat up to 8 passengers with comfort and all the other expected amenities to make them suitable for business and leisure flying. These aircraft balance speed, range, and cabin comfort for routes such as Miami to Lincoln, NE.

  • The Learjet 60 features comfortable cabins, fuel-efficient performance, and is ideal for flying at medium ranges. This aircraft flies at a cruise speed of about 465 knots and has the endurance to fly non-stop for up to 2,186 nautical miles.
  • The Hawker 800XP provides a full stand-up cabin, a non-stop reach of more than 2,500 miles, and excellent reliability. The advanced avionics are combined with very smooth flight characteristics to make this aircraft truly a business traveler’s dream. Further fitted with plush seating arrangements and the latest entertainment systems, it provides an atmosphere of relaxation throughout every flight.
  • The Gulfstream G-150 is preferred by users who appreciate its cutting edge avionics and luxurious interior. The aircraft cruises at up to 2,294 nautical miles, which makes traveling from Miami to Lincoln, NE non-stop. Additional cabin enhancements focus on maximum comfort, with ultra-plush seating and ample legroom for every passenger.

Super Midsize Jets

Super midsize jets are those offering more space and more range than midsize jets. They can carry as many as 10 passengers, with more comfort and superior performance over the midsize brothers. The ideal jets for longer flights will appreciate advanced technology with luxurious amenities.

  • The Citation Sovereign+ makes distance trips for business or pleasure perfect. The range and cabin luxury combine with a 3,200-nautical-mile range and cruise at 460 knots for a quick and efficient journey from Miami to Lincoln, NE.
  • The Citation X combines speed with luxury to ensure a fast and comfortable journey. It has a maximum cruise speed of 525 knots and a reach of 2,890 nautical miles, making it quite suitable for long-distance flying. The cabin of Citation X has modern facilities that provide comfort to each traveling passenger.
  • The Challenger 300 has a range of 3,100 nautical miles and cruises at up to 476 knots. Its cabin features are designed to comfort passengers in almost every way, with ergonomically designed seats and state-of-the-art entertainment systems.

Heavy Jets

Heavy jets are perfect for long flights and offer the last word in luxury and performance for up to 16 passengers. With the lavishly dimensioned cabins, extended flying radii, and high-grade amenities aboard, they would become a pure find for the most fastidious traveler.

  • The Gulfstream G-IVSP has the range to fly as many as 4,109 nautical miles without stopping and cruise at 500 knots. That means it will easily fly from Miami non-stop to Lincoln, NE. The G-IVSP has cabin comfort designed into its upholstery, from plush leather seating to state-of-the-art entertainment systems, ample room for relaxing, and so much more.
  • The Gulfstream G450 offers excellent range, next-generation avionics, and the largest cabin available in its class – elements that make this aircraft ideal for far-reaching trips. The aircraft can travel up to 4,350 nautical miles at cruise speeds of 500 knots. The interiors are fully equipped with luxuriant luxuries to bring comfort and pleasure to one in the air; a G450 cabin includes all the luxuries a traveling passenger could ever want.
  • The Challenger 604 has a wide-body, long-range, and high-performance design. Its range is 3,518 nautical miles, and its speed is 436 knots. A Challenger 604’s cabin designs are tailored for comfort, fully equipped with ergonomic seating, the latest entertainment systems, and spacious layouts.

Private Charter Flight Time from Miami to Lincoln

Private flights between Miami to Lincoln typically range from 3 to 4 hours, depending on the aircraft type and weather conditions. Here are specific flight times for each aircraft category:

From Miami (OPF) to Lincoln:

Destination Airport Distance Estimated Flight Time
Midsize Jets Super Midsize Jets Heavy Jets
Lincoln Airport (LNK) 1,215 nm 3h 20 m 3h 10 m 3h 10 m
Eppley Airfield (OMA) 1,206 nm 3h 20 m 3h 10 m 3h 10 m

From Miami (MIA) to Lincoln:

Destination Airport Distance Estimated Flight Time
Midsize Jets Super Midsize Jets Heavy Jets
Lincoln Airport (LNK) 1,220 nm 3h 20 m 3h 10 m 3h 10 m
Eppley Airfield (OMA) 1,210 nm 3h 20 m 3h 10 m 3h 10 m

From Miami (FLL) to Lincoln:

Destination Airport Distance Estimated Flight Time
Midsize Jets Super Midsize Jets Heavy Jets
Lincoln Airport (LNK) 1,212 nm 3h 20 m 3h 10 m 3h 10 m
Eppley Airfield (OMA) 1,201 nm 3h 20 m 3h 10 m 3h 10 m
